Signs You Need a Plumbing Upgrade or Replacement

How do homeowners know when it is time to upgrade or replace their plumbing? Several key indicators signal the need for professional intervention. Recurring leaks or ongoing moisture stains on walls and ceilings commonly indicate deteriorating pipes in need of replacement. In addition, poor water pressure may suggest obstructions or degrading plumbing fixtures. Residents may also observe discolored or rust-tinted water, which can be a sign of corroded pipes presenting potential health hazards.

Another key indicator is the age of the plumbing system; if the pipes are over 50 years old, an upgrade is strongly recommended to stop future complications. Unusual noises, such as gurgling or banging, can suggest a failing system that requires attention. Finally, rising water bills may suggest plumbing inefficiencies that warrant an upgrade. Ultimately, being aware of these warning signs can help homeowners make informed decisions about their plumbing systems.

Top Water Purification Solutions for Your Home

Many homeowners seek reliable water purification methods to ensure pure and healthy drinking water. Among the top options, reverse osmosis systems stand out for their ability to eliminate contaminants, including heavy metals and chlorine, guaranteeing high-quality water. Carbon-activated filters are another commonly chosen solution, efficiently minimizing odors and enhancing taste by capturing harmful particles.

Ultraviolet (UV) purification systems offer an advanced method by using UV light to eliminate bacteria and viruses, providing an additional layer of safety. Whole-home water filtration systems, which purify water at the entry point, make certain that every outlet supplies filtered water, serving households seeking comprehensive water treatment options.

Lastly , distillation units offer an efficient method of eliminating unwanted substances through boiling and condensation. Every option differs in cost and maintenance, allowing household owners to choose the best fit based on their individual needs and priorities.

How Much Time Does a Standard Water Heater Installation Require?

A typical water heater installation generally takes two to four hours depending on the complexity of the setup and whether supplementary plumbing adjustments are required. Certified installers provide efficiency and adherence to safety standards during the installation procedure.

What Is the Typical Cost of Water Purification Systems?

The average cost of water purification systems usually sits somewhere between $150 and $1,200, based on the type and complexity involved. Installation costs can also differ, adding to the overall expense for homeowners seeking cleaner water.

Am I Able to Install a Water Heater by Myself?

DIY water heater installation is feasible, but it requires knowledge of plumbing and electrical systems. Incorrect installation may result in safety risks, warranty complications, and performance inefficiencies, making it advisable to seek professional help in most cases.

How Regularly Should My Water Heater Be Serviced?

Water heaters should receive service once a year to ensure optimal performance and a longer lifespan. Regular maintenance helps prevent issues, improves efficiency, and can extend the lifespan of the unit considerably, lowering long-term maintenance expenses.

What Are the Common Indicators of Hard Water Problems?

Typical indicators of hard water issues include mineral deposits on faucets and fixtures, lackluster laundry, stains on dishes, lower water pressure, and parched skin or hair. These signs suggest the presence of high levels of calcium and magnesium.
